Four-unit garden-style property consisting of one duplex in the front and two detached units in the rear, all situated on one parcel in Central Phoenix's Woodland Historic District. Built across three eras, 1913, 1926, and 1968, the units feature original hardwood floors and historic charm throughout. Individually metered for electricity with a shared courtyard and outdoor common area in the rear. Value-add potential exists through interior and exterior upgrades. Located within a designated historic neighborhood known for its early 20th century bungalows and tree-lined streets, minutes from Downtown Phoenix, Roosevelt Row, the Grand Avenue Arts Corridor, Chase Field, and major employment corridors along I-10 and I-17.
